Empêcher la création d'objets depuis les listes de sélection
Dans le fonctionnement standard Odoo, il est souvent possible de créer des objets directement depuis une liste de sélection,lection ce("enregistrer quiet créer").
Cette possiblité n'est pas toujours utile, et il suffit d'une inattention pour que des doublons soient créés. Cela peut poser problème,me carsi l'on peut ainsia créer par erreuré des doublons de contact ou de produits depuis un bon de commande, par exempleexemple, :car cela pollue la base de donnée et risque d'induire en erreur tous les utilisateur·rices en listant des données non configurées.
Lorsqu'on doit sélectionner un objet dans Odoo, il est souvent possibleéviter de créer un nouvel objet à partir de lanouveaux listeobjets, deplusieurs sélectionmodules ("enregistrerexistent et créer"). Cette possiblité n'est pas toujours utile, et des doublons sont souvent créés par erreur.:
- Le modules
web_m2x_options_no_partner
empêche la création de nouveaux contacts depuis la sélection du fournisseur sur les bons de commande. - Le module
web_m2x_options_no_product
empêche la création d'articles depuis différents endroits tels les bons de commande ou les factures. - Le module
permet d'empêcher la création d'autres objets depuis des listes de sélection (fonctionne seulement pour les champs "many to one", c'est-à-dire lorsqu'on peut uniquement sélectionner une valeur dans une liste - par exemple, le client sur un bon de commande)